Martin Goebel Unique Handcrafted Black Walnut King Size Poster Bed Barley Twist

About the Item

This one of a kind bespoke contemporary take on a Jacobean classic barley twist king size four-poster bed frame by master craftsman - artisan Martin Goebel. Made of Michigan black walnut that was salvaged from storm-damaged trees, is designed with a book-matched sunburst veneer that references morning and evening. Matching orbs, capped with whimsical tall spiraling finials, appear on the footboard and headboard. As the barley twists carve through the dark walnut’s tight graining, a spectrum of reds and blues gives way to brown, black, and amber. 90.5” Tall (79” Tall plus removable 11.5” finial) x 83”wide x 90”deep Made in American, Black Walnut from Petoskey, Michigan, Bookmatched Veneered side rails, Sunburst Head board and Footboard. Finished with Satin/40 sheen catalyzed urethane (meeting European standards) Solid Posts, Veneered main surfaces with hand cut veneers @ 1/8” thick Designed by Martin Goebel, Made by Goebel & Co. Furniture, St. Louis MO, USA in 2022 Martin Goebel is a master craftsman trained by personally James Krenov (studio furniture legend) and Rosanne Somerson (RISD former president retired) and is a industry thought leader in digital design, automated manufacturing and integration into the furniture industry. Martin personally makes 2-3 pieces a year. He has operated within product development since 2002, holds an MFA, Furniture Design, Rhode Island School of Design, a BFA, Studio Arts, University of Missouri and a Certificate of Fine Furniture, College of the Redwoods. courtesy of Austrialian Wood Review Created in black walnut, shop sawn veneer and solids harvested from storm damage in Northern Michigan. The walnut trees were harvested in the summer of 2020 from Petoskey, Michigan after a microburst storm knocked down a few thousand trees in the region. These grew in the central town square for the previous 180 years. Martin drove approximately 900 miles to look at the nine trees, mill them and drove them back to St. Louis Missouri. They air dried for two years before use. The barley twists are made from solid single plank 4.5” x 4.5” blanks without glue lines. Crotch walnut was used for the center of the sunburst. Orbs were turned with horizontal grain as opposed to vertical standard turning orientation. Martin broke his foot while hand harvesting the timber.
